近日有幸读到一篇短文,文中提到:有两个青年人一同去开山,一个把石块砸成石子料运到路边卖给建房的人;而另一个则直接把石块运到城市,卖给城里的花鸟商人,因为这儿的石头奇形怪状,他认为卖重量不如卖造型,结果前者卖十车赚的钱还不如后者卖一车赚得多。几年下来,卖怪石的青年人成为村里第一个盖起大瓦房的人。
